The Quick Updates section gives head office and site teams a single, consistent view of every day's wet-stock capture. Each day is represented by one header record per service station, to which that day's tank dips, pump/nozzle readings and payment entries are attached.

It is available in two places:

  • Back OfficeOperationsQuick Updates — across all sites you are scoped to.
  • Station PortalQuick Updates — limited to your own service station(s).

Both views work identically; the Station Portal version is simply filtered to the signed-in user's sites.


One record per day

Rather than scrolling through every individual entry, you see a clean per-day list:

Column Meaning
Date The business date of the capture
Service station The site the day belongs to
Status In progress while steps are outstanding, Complete once the day is fully captured
Dips Number of tank-dip captures recorded that day
Confirmations Number of confirmations (morning / evening) locked that day
Net gain/loss (L) The day's total in-tank gain or loss in litres

Select View on any row to open the day's detail.


Day detail

The detail view shows everything captured for that day in one place:

  • Tank dips — each window (Morning / Afternoon / Evening), per tank, with volumes and photos.
  • Pump / nozzle readings — opening and closing meter readings and the litres dispensed.
  • Payments — the collection breakdown by method.

This makes a day's record easy to review and, where permitted, edit.

Gain / Loss report

The Gain / loss report calculates in-tank gains and losses from the captured dips and movements, and presents them across all sites for the selected period. This is the head-office view for spotting sites that are consistently gaining or losing stock.

  • Open it from the Gain / loss report button on the Quick Updates list.
  • It respects the same date-range and site filters.
  • It has its own CSV export for further analysis.

What drives gain/loss

In-tank gain/loss is derived from opening stock, deliveries received, sales dispensed and the closing dip for each tank. Capturing all dips and confirmations each day (see Capture Flow & Rules) keeps these figures accurate.
